#1bce97 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bce97 is composed of 10.6% red, 80.8%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 161.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 45.7%. #1bce97 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#009d2f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#1bce97 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bce97 has RGB values of R:27, G:206,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1822359.

Shades and Tints of #1bce97
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f0b is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bce97
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7d78 is the less saturated color, while #00e9a1 is the most saturated one.
